City of Aiken Honored with the Prestigious Municipal Achievement Award for Public Works

Aiken, SC – The City of Aiken has been honored with a prestigious Public Works Municipal Achievement Award from the Municipal Association of South Carolina (MASC), presented at MASC’s Annual Meeting held on July 19, 2024. This recognition underscores Aiken’s leadership and innovation in improving wastewater management.

Senior Fun Day!

Aiken, SC — Summer is in full swing, and it’s the perfect time to connect with new friends and catch up with old ones. The City of Aiken Department of Parks, Recreation & Tourism invites you to its annual Senior Fun Day for ages 50 and up on Friday, August 30, 2024, from 12 p.m. to 2 p.m. at the Lessie B. Price Aiken Senior & Youth Center, located at 841 Edgefield Ave NW, Aiken.

Traffic Advisory For Richland Avenue Starting July 10

The City of Aiken Engineering and Utilities Department has issued a traffic advisory for Richland Avenue, from York Street to Union Street, due to an SCDOT paving project.

The project will affect both eastbound and westbound travel and is scheduled to begin at 1 PM on July 10 and continue until 5 PM on July 11.

Aiken’s Fall Day Camp

The City of Aiken Parks, Recreation, and Tourism Department is excited to announce two sessions of the Fall Day Camp at the Odell Weeks Activities Center, located at 1700 Whiskey Road. The camp sessions will run from September 30 – October 4 and October 7–11.

Proposed Powderhouse Road Connector Public Information Meeting

The City of Aiken will be hosting a public information meeting on the proposed Powderhouse Road Connector on Tuesday, July 2, 2024 from 5pm to 7pm at the Odell Weeks Activity Center located at 1700 Whiskey Rd.
